Called the "barefoot island", Jost Van Dyke personifies Caribbean appeal with its excellent beaches, rum shops, and laidback beach lifestyle. Seeing JVD is a have to throughout your charter holiday in the BVI. Whether you select to check out the beaches and bars of White Bay on foot, take an informal taxi, or pilot your luxury yacht's rowboat around the point, Jost Van Dyke is best explored at a slow-moving rate.
Visitors can unwind with a Painkiller at the famous Soggy Buck Bar or capture online home entertainment at Foxy's. Those looking for a little bit extra activity can get a rental vehicle from Heaven Jeep Rentals in Great Harbour and increase to hilltop views of the craggy, windswept north shore or see beachfront rental homes on the interior.
Sailing fanatics will certainly wish to plan a journey during the annual BVI Springtime Regatta in early April. The renowned cruising occasion draws groups of viewers and participants that group to Jost Van Dyke before and after the regatta for island celebrations and a preference of local society.

With almost two-thirds of the island safeguarded by the Virgin Islands National Forest, St. John is a nature enthusiasts dream. Below, you will certainly find untainted rich green hillsides, beautiful pearly white beaches and gin-clear turquoise waters. Cruz Bay is the heart of the island where you can example authentic Caribbean food, purchase souvenirs and browse through special galleries and shops.
Browse through one of the globe's most lovely beaches, Trunk Bay, with fine-grained white sand that extends right into crystal clear turquoise water.
